Why Isn T My Wisteria Blooming. Wisteria primarily blooms on old wood, so cutting away too much of last season’s growth can negatively impact. You’re wisteria not blooming or flowering due to it not being mature enough, not enough light, too much fertilizer, pruning incorrectly, water issues and frost damage.
